Midtown East Rent Report — November 2024

Asking rents in ZIP 10022, New York City, from 38 listings.

Median 1BR rent in Midtown East was $2,700 in November 2024, up 35.0% (+$700) from October 2024 and down 42.2% year-over-year. The middle half of 1BR listings asked between $2,700 and $2,700. That puts Midtown East $250 above the New York City citywide 1BR median of $2,450. The month's figures are based on 38 listings across 10 bedroom categories.
